Google.com just now. In general you know the
windlass breaker will be located between a
battery and the
windlass. The breaker may be located on the breaker panel, otherwise you may have to trace the wires from the windlass back to the
battery. When I retrofitted my 28 cruiser with a windlass, the breaker was located on the
cabin side of the
engine room bulkhead.
Regarding the
boat manual question, it may be a different situation in AU, but most
boats come with component
manuals, i.e.
engine,
electronics,
plumbing, etc. No overall manual like you would get in an automobile. The most valuable information in my view would be a complete
wiring diagram. Very often you have to make your own. As
boats age and owners change,
electrical devices are added and removed and the old wires are generally left dangling.
